Understanding Common Pipe Issues and Risks

plumbing services

Many common pipe issues may go unnoticed until they become serious problems, posing potential risks to your home and family. Understanding these issues is the first step in maintaining a safe plumbing system. One of the most frequent problems is pipe corrosion, often caused by mineral deposits or outdated pipes. This can lead to leaks, reduced water pressure, and even pipe burst if left unaddressed. Another prevalent concern is clogs, which can result from grease buildup, tree roots infiltrating pipes, or disposable items wrongly disposed of down the drain. These issues not only disrupt your daily routine but may also cause significant damage to your property.

Regular plumbing services play a vital role in identifying and mitigating these risks. Professionals equipped with the right tools and expertise can detect even the subtlest signs of corrosion or potential clogs, ensuring prompt resolution before they escalate. By staying proactive with routine inspections and maintenance, homeowners can avoid costly repairs, health hazards from water contamination, and the inconvenience of sudden pipe failures.

Essential Tools for Pipe Inspection

plumbing services

When conducting a pipe safety check, certain essential tools are indispensable. Start with a good set of eyes – your own and possibly a camera to capture detailed images of pipes and fittings. Next, invest in a reliable flashlight to illuminate dark or tight spaces. A measuring tape is crucial for taking accurate dimensions and identifying potential issues.

Additionally, a pressure gauge allows you to check water pressure levels while a thermometer helps monitor temperature fluctuations. For more detailed inspections, a plumbing snake or drain camera can be valuable assets. Step-by-Step Guide to Conducting Checks

plumbing services

Conducting regular pipe safety checks is essential for maintaining your home’s plumbing system and preventing potential disasters. Here’s a straightforward, step-by-step guide to help you stay on top of this crucial task:

1. Inspect Visible Pipes: Start by examining all visible pipes within your home, focusing on areas like basements, kitchens, and bathrooms. Look for any signs of damage, corrosion, leaks, or mold growth. These could indicate structural issues or potential hazards.

2. Check for Leaks: Turn off the main water supply valve and then check each faucet, pipe, and appliance connected to your plumbing system. Run your hands along pipes to feel for any moisture or warmth, which might suggest a leak. Also, pay attention to the toilet; lift the lid of the tank to inspect for leaks around the flapper mechanism.

3. Assess Pipe Insulation: Ensure that pipes in uninsulated areas are adequately protected from freezing temperatures during colder months. Poor insulation can lead to pipe bursts, causing extensive water damage. Consider adding thermal protection or insulation to exposed pipes.

4. Test Water Pressure: Regularly check your water pressure to ensure it remains within the recommended range. High or low pressure might indicate issues with your plumbing system, and a professional plumbing service might be needed to address these problems.

5. Inspect Fixtures and Appliances: Look for any signs of damage or wear on faucets, showerheads, and appliances like dishwashers or washing machines. Leaking fixtures can waste a significant amount of water over time and may signal a need for replacement or repair.

Identifying Potential Hazards in Pipes

plumbing services

Regularly checking your pipes for potential hazards is a crucial aspect of maintaining a safe and efficient plumbing system. Many issues can go unnoticed until they escalate, leading to costly repairs or even safety risks. Therefore, it’s essential to be proactive in identifying problems early on. One common yet often overlooked hazard is pipe corrosion, which can weaken the structural integrity of your pipes over time. This is particularly prevalent in older plumbing systems or areas with harsh water conditions.

Another potential danger lies in the accumulation of debris and mineral deposits inside the pipes. These blockages can restrict water flow, leading to pressure buildup and potentially causing leaks or even pipe bursts. Regular maintenance by professional plumbing services includes inspecting for these issues and implementing preventive measures, ensuring your pipes remain in top condition.

When to Call Plumbing Services

plumbing services

Leaking pipes, low water pressure, or unusual noises coming from your plumbing system are all signs that something might be amiss. While some minor issues can often be addressed by homeowners through basic troubleshooting, more complex problems require the expertise of professional plumbing services. Regular maintenance checks are essential to prevent simple issues from escalating into costly repairs or even safety hazards.

If you notice persistent clogs, frequent leaks, or unusual odours, it’s time to call in a plumber. Moreover, older homes with outdated plumbing systems may need periodic safety checks to ensure they meet modern standards and prevent potential disasters. Plumbing services can identify problems early on, offer cost-effective solutions, and provide peace of mind that your pipes are in top condition.
